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: Diagnosis of central sleep apnea requiring treatment Indication for adaptive servo-ventilation therapy Signed patient information and informed consent form
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: Lack of capacity to provide informed consent Contraindication to adaptive servo-ventilation therapy
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| PLMS index during the diagnostic night as well as during CPAP and ASV nights, assessed using polysomnography | — |
Secondary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Long-term effects of PLMS on patient-reported outcome measures (PROMs: fatigue, depression, daytime sleepiness, quality of life) in patients receiving ASV therapy, assessed annually at baseline and during the 5-year follow-up period using questionnaires (Fatigue Severity Scale, Beck Depression Inventory, Epworth Sleepiness Scale, EuroQol-5D) | — |
